Navigating the Data Format Landscape

Efficiency, Costs, and the Strategic Imperative of Semantics in Modern Data Ecosystems.

The Hidden Costs of Data Deficiencies

The global economic landscape bears a staggering multi-trillion-dollar burden annually due to inadequate data quality and missing semantic context. These deficiencies manifest as operational inefficiencies, compromised decision-making, significant financial losses, and stifled innovation. The choice of data format, often overlooked, plays a pivotal role in mitigating these challenges or exacerbating them.

This infographic explores the complex trade-offs between various data exchange and storage formats, highlighting their impact on size, processing performance, and overall economic viability. We delve into how understanding these nuances, coupled with a strategic approach to data semantics, can unlock significant value and drive success in an increasingly data-driven world.

$X.X T+
Annual Global Economic Burden from Poor Data Quality

(Illustrative based on report's "multi-trillion-dollar" statement)

Foundational Formats: The Legacy of XML & RDF/XML

XML (Extensible Markup Language)

A human-readable and machine-readable format, XML's strength lies in its flexibility and strong schema validation capabilities (XSD). It has been a cornerstone for document exchange, configurations, and early web services.

Key Characteristics:

  • Self-describing with custom tags.
  • Platform-independent.
  • Mature technology with extensive tooling.

Primary Trade-offs:

  • Verbose: Tags add significant overhead, leading to larger file sizes.
  • Slower Parsing: Text parsing and validation can be computationally intensive.

RDF/XML (Resource Description Framework / XML)

An XML serialization for RDF data, RDF/XML is designed to represent semantic data and linked information. It's crucial for the Semantic Web and knowledge representation.

Key Characteristics:

  • Standard W3C recommendation for semantic data.
  • Embeds rich semantic meaning.
  • Leverages XML's parser ecosystem.

Primary Trade-offs:

  • Extremely Verbose: Often more so than general XML, leading to very large files.
  • Complex & Inefficient Parsing: Inherits XML's slowness, compounded by RDF model interpretation.

Modern Contenders: Balancing Readability & Efficiency

JSON (JavaScript Object Notation)

A lightweight, text-based format that's easy for humans to read/write and machines to parse. Dominant in web APIs (REST) and NoSQL databases.

Key Advantages:

  • Concise compared to XML.
  • Fast parsing due to simple structure.
  • Native JavaScript support, wide library availability.

Considerations:

  • Less expressive for complex types than XML/XSD.
  • Schema validation (JSON Schema) is an add-on.

Relative Size & Speed: JSON vs. XML

Illustrative comparison showing JSON's general advantages over XML in typical web scenarios.

Note: Actual differences vary by data structure and content.

Protocol Buffers (Protobuf)

A language-neutral, platform-neutral, extensible mechanism for serializing structured data (binary format). Developed by Google, ideal for RPCs and microservices.

Key Advantages:

  • Compact: Very efficient binary data size.
  • Fast: Quick serialization/deserialization.
  • Strongly typed, good for schema evolution.

Considerations:

  • Not human-readable directly.
  • Requires schema compilation step.

Apache Avro

A row-oriented remote procedure call and data serialization framework. Uses schemas (often JSON) for binary data, strong in Big Data (Kafka, Hadoop).

Key Advantages:

  • Compact Binary Format.
  • Fast Serialization/Deserialization.
  • Excellent support for schema evolution.
  • Splittable, good for distributed processing.

Considerations:

  • Binary, not human-readable.
  • Schema understanding is necessary.

Big Data Titans: Optimized for Analytics

Apache Parquet

A columnar storage format designed for efficient data storage and analytics. Highly compressed and significantly speeds up analytical queries by reading only necessary columns.

Key Advantages:

  • Highly Compressed: Excellent ratios (e.g., 2-5x smaller than JSON).
  • Efficient Querying: 10-100x faster for analytical reads.
  • Supports schema evolution and complex data types.

Considerations:

  • Not human-readable; binary.
  • Slower for write-heavy workloads or single record updates.

Apache ORC (Optimized Row Columnar)

Another columnar format, optimized for Hadoop and Hive. Offers superior compression and features like predicate pushdown and indexing for fast queries.

Key Advantages:

  • Superior Compression: Often better than Parquet (up to 75% reduction).
  • Excellent Query Performance in Hadoop/Hive.
  • Supports ACID transactions.

Considerations:

  • Not human-readable; binary.
  • Primarily for Hadoop ecosystem; write performance limitations.

Columnar Power: Compression & Query Speed

Columnar formats like Parquet and ORC achieve significant storage savings and query acceleration for analytical workloads.

2-5x
Smaller File Sizes (Parquet vs. JSON/CSV)
10-100x
Faster Analytical Queries (Columnar vs. Row-based)

The Data Format Matrix: A Comparative Overview

Choosing the right data format involves balancing verbosity, processing speed, readability, and schema requirements. This table summarizes the key characteristics of prominent formats.

Feature XML RDF/XML JSON Protobuf Avro Parquet/ORC
Verbosity/Size High Very High Medium Low Low Very Low
Processing Speed Slow Very Slow Fast Very Fast Very Fast Fast (Analytics)
Human Readability Yes Yes (Complex) Yes No No No
Schema Strong (XSD) XML Schema + RDF Optional (JSON Schema) Required Required Required
Primary Use Cases Documents, Configs Semantic Web Web APIs, NoSQL RPCs, Microservices Big Data Streaming Data Warehousing

The Cost of Chaos vs. The Value of Clarity

The "1-10-100 Rule": Escalating Costs of Data Errors

This principle highlights the exponential cost increase of addressing data errors at later stages. Proactive data quality management and semantic clarity are crucial for cost prevention.

$1 To Prevent an error (e.g., via validation, semantic models).
⬇️
$10 To Correct an error internally.
⬇️
$100 If an error causes External Failure.

The Data Scientist's Dilemma: The "Hidden Data Factory"

A significant portion of valuable data science time is spent on mundane data preparation tasks due to poor data quality and lack of semantic context.

Investing in semantically rich, validated data can drastically reduce this overhead, freeing up experts for high-value analysis and innovation.

Beyond Discarding: Semantic Error Tagging

Frameworks like S3Model propose a paradigm shift: instead of merely discarding invalid data, it's tagged with error types. This transforms errors into diagnostic information, enabling systemic improvements in data pipelines and governance.

Traditional Approach

Invalid Data ➡️ Discard/Correct (Costly)

➡️

Semantic Tagging Approach

Invalid Data ➡️ Tag Error ➡️ Analyze Patterns ➡️ Improve System

Strategic Choices: Matching Format to Purpose

The optimal data format depends heavily on the specific use case, balancing performance, readability, and semantic needs.

🌐

Web APIs & General Interchange

Recommended: JSON
Balances readability, ease of use, and broad support.

⚙️

High-Performance Microservices

Recommended: Protobuf
Critical for speed and compactness in internal systems.

🌊

Real-Time Data Streaming

Recommended: Avro
Efficient row-based binary serialization and schema evolution.

📊

Batch Analytics & Data Warehousing

Recommended: Parquet / ORC
Columnar storage for superior analytical query performance.

📄

Configuration & Document Exchange

Recommended: XML
When human readability and strict XSD validation are key.

🧠

Semantic Data & AI-Readiness

Recommended: RDF/XML (with frameworks like S3Model)
For explicit, machine-interpretable meaning and data trustworthiness.

Future Outlook: The Semantic Imperative

The data management landscape is rapidly evolving, driven by the demands of Artificial Intelligence, advanced analytics, and increasing regulatory scrutiny. The success of AI is fundamentally tied to "AI-ready data"—data that is not just clean, but also fit for purpose, representative, and understood in context.

Formats and frameworks that embed explicit semantic richness, robust data lineage, and inherent trustworthiness are gaining strategic importance. The focus is shifting from mere byte-level efficiency to meaning-level efficiency. The "best" format will increasingly be the one that provides the most actionable, trustworthy, and explainable data, essential for building robust AI systems and fostering innovation.

70-87%
AI Project Failure Rate (Often due to poor data)

Investing in semantic clarity and high-quality data is paramount to reversing this trend and unlocking the true potential of AI.